30 points how is the invasion of Manchuria by japan and the reoccupation of the Rhineland by germany different and similar??

Answers

Answer 1

Answer:

The invasion of Manchuria by Japan and the reoccupation of the Rhineland by Germany were similar in that they were both acts of aggression by powerful countries that violated existing treaties and agreements.

In September 1931, Japan invaded Manchuria, a region in northeastern China, which violated the territorial sovereignty of China and went against the international principles of non-aggression and non-intervention. Similarly, in March 1936, Germany reoccupied the Rhineland, a demilitarized zone in western Germany, which violated the Treaty of Versailles and threatened the security of France and other neighboring countries.

However, there were also significant differences between these events. Japan's invasion of Manchuria was driven by economic interests, as Manchuria was rich in natural resources that Japan sought to exploit. In contrast, Germany's reoccupation of the Rhineland was driven by Hitler's desire to expand Germany's territory and influence in Europe.

Additionally, the international response to these events was different. While both acts of aggression were condemned by the international community, the response to Japan's invasion of Manchuria was largely limited to diplomatic protests, as the Western powers were preoccupied with their own economic and political problems. On the other hand, Germany's reoccupation of the Rhineland led to increased tensions in Europe and a heightened sense of alarm about Hitler's ambitions, which contributed to the buildup to World War II.

the following events in order from earliest to latest: Ghana becomes a great trading empire Mali becomes West Africa's largest trading center Muhammad Ture becomes ruler of the Songhai regi Historian and scholar Ibn Battuta reaches West Afri People migrate and settle south of the Sahara dese Europeans kidnap and enslave African people​

Answers

The historical event in chronological order are the settling of immigrants in the south of the Sahara desert, Ghana became a great trading empire, Mali becoming West Africa's largest trading center, Muhammad Ture becomes ruler of the Songhai region and Europeans kidnap and enslave African people

How can the events from history be categorized from earliest to recent.

Based on historical records, the following events in west African history can be arranged in chronological order:

1. People migrate and settle south of the Sahara desert - This event occurred over thousands of years and is believed to have started as early as 7000 BCE. The process of human migration and settlement in the region was influenced by various factors, including climate change, population growth, and technological advancements.

2. Ghana becomes a great trading empire - The Ghana Empire emerged in West Africa around the 6th century CE and grew to become a dominant trading power by the 8th century. It controlled the trans-Saharan trade routes and traded in gold, salt, and other valuable commodities.

3. Mali becomes West Africa's largest trading center - Mali succeeded the Ghana Empire in the 13th century and became a powerful kingdom that controlled much of West Africa's trade. Mali's wealth was built on the trade of gold, salt, and other goods.

4. Historian and scholar Ibn Battuta reaches West Africa - Ibn Battuta was a 14th-century Moroccan explorer who traveled extensively in Africa, Asia, and Europe. He visited West Africa in the 1350s and recorded his observations of the region's culture, politics, and economy.

5. Muhammad Ture becomes ruler of the Songhai region - Muhammad Ture rose to power in the 15th century and established the Songhai Empire, which became one of the largest and wealthiest empires in African history. The Songhai Empire controlled the trans-Saharan trade routes and traded in gold, salt, ivory, and slaves.

6. Europeans kidnap and enslave African people - European involvement in the transatlantic slave trade began in the 15th century and lasted for over 400 years. Millions of Africans were forcibly taken from their homes and transported to the Americas as slaves. The transatlantic slave trade had a devastating impact on African societies and continues to have lasting effects on the continent's social and economic development.

Overall, these events illustrate the complex and dynamic history of West Africa, from the early migrations of human populations to the devastating impact of European colonization and the transatlantic slave trade. Understanding this history is essential for appreciating the rich cultural and social diversity of the region and for addressing the ongoing challenges faced by its people.

President Polk planned to start a war with Mexico by

A- staging an assassination plot on his own life while claiming it was the work of the Mexican government

B- invading Mexico City

C- sending soldiers into a disputed territory

D- none of these

Answers

President Polk planned to start a war with Mexico by sending soldiers into a disputed territory.

What is the war about?

In 1846, President Polk ordered General Zachary Taylor to move troops into the disputed territory between the Nueces River and the Rio Grande River, which both the United States and Mexico claimed as their own. Mexican troops responded by attacking the U.S. troops, which provided Polk with the pretext he needed to ask Congress to declare war on Mexico.

President Polk pursued a strategy of using military force to provoke Mexico into initiating a conflict. He ordered troops under the command of General Zachary Taylor to march into a disputed area between the Nueces River and the Rio Grande, which Mexico considered to be its territory

Therefore, option C - sending soldiers into a disputed territory - is the correct answer.

Witch statement best describes the effect of mass production on American workers during the 1920s?

Answers

A statement which best describes the effect of mass production on American workers during the 1920s was that assembly lines increased the affordability of automobiles

How did assembly lines lead to mass production in U.S.?

Henry Ford installed the first moving assembly line for mass production of an entire automobile on December 1, 1913. His invention reduced the time required to construct a car from more than 12 hours to one hour and 33 minutes.

The assembly line significantly accelerated the manufacturing process. It allowed factories to churn out products at a remarkable rate, and also managed to reduce labor hours necessary to complete a product—benefiting many workers who used to spend 10 to 12 hours a day in the factory trying to meet quotas.
